Yesterday Senators Schumer (D-NY) and Manchin (D-WV) reached an agreement to provide $369 billion for climate and energy projects. For perspective, this is about four times the climate spending in the 2009 American Recovery and Reinvestment Act. While additional climate funding is helpful, particularly for electric vehicles, solar, and wind, core questions about the speed and direction of the U.S. climate policy remain unresolved. Specifically, the Biden administration seems to have become a cheerleader for the fossil fuel industry through actions like new drilling permits and support for new natural gas export infrastructure. Thus, the depth of this administration’s commitment to pursue climate goals in the face of obstacles such as energy inflation remains unclear.
